Question 31(3 points)
Currently the U.S. Olympic Committee (USOC) pays Olympic athletes $25,000
for each gold medal, $15,000 for a silver medal, and $10,000 for a bronze
medal. Since 1960, the Paralympics for disabled athletes has been a part of the
Olympic Games, yet the USOC pays disabled athletes only 10 percent of what
the Olympic athletes are paid, and Paralympic athletes are not allowed to
participate in opening ceremonies. Paralympic athletes are angry at being
treated unfairly. What kind of inequity are the Paralympic athletes
experiencing?
adverse valence
negative instrumentality
underreward
negative outcome
overreward
